Bulky PC boxes, oversized monitors and tangled wires littering desks in schools could soon be a thing of the past if the trend towards better-designed infrastructure continues. Hot on the heels of TIME’s iDesk comes RM’s new IntelliDesk (pound;999). Here the PC (128 Mbytes of memory, 1GHZ processor, 20Gb hard drive and Windows XP) is sealed in a sturdy case in the desk’s frame.Read George Cole’s review in the next issue of TES Online (November 1).
